A warmly humane look at universal questions of belonging, infused with humour, from the bestselling author of Aristotle and Dante Discover the Secrets of the Universe.Sal used to know his place with his adoptive gay father, their loving Mexican American family, and his best friend, Samantha. But its senior year, and suddenly Sal is throwing punches, questioning everything, and realizing he no longer knows himself. If Sals not who he thought he was, who is he? 'Friendships, family, grief, joy, rage, faith, doubt, poetry, and love this complex and sensitive book has room for every aspect of growing up!'
